I don't know, the illuminate do seem pretty tanky for my liking, but its balanced by the fact they seem like absolutely awful shots. Move any direction that's not straight towards them and they can't hit you for ♥♥♥♥.
It's not like devastators where you have to kill it this second or it will kill your entire team with pinpoint fire, you can actually take a moment when fighting them.
Right now they seem almost easy. Of course, once they start getting new units, thats gonna change quick.
In this current composition they are quite easy albeit buggy opponent.
All of their units are quite the bullet sponges but the rather impressive armor of the overseers does make you want to bring something decently hefty with you.
I usually use the senator, from the Steel Veterans warbond, a single well placed shot to the head and they crumble. THOUGH, I will say I don't think its the best weapon for it, not a lot of shots if you miss.
But at the same time it's annoying, the moment they're aggroed by you, you have to clean up and move fast, because once they swarm you, they're worse than bugs (overseer can lock you on ground with his melee attack, it's a two/three shot even in heavy, si if they're 2 or a swarm of voteless...)
I also feel they're been tweaked to counter our habits. Rocket luncher and such ? Not as good on them it was on other faction. Drop ? Not worsth trying to kill, too tanky, too fast to drop.
Still I have a blast, my only fear is the impact it'll have on other front, since liberation and defense campaign are based on population %, right now, you'd need like ~30000 diver just to defend Gatria and win. If the novelty make players stay on squids, others fronts will be virtualy unbeatable
I think the health is fine in current numbers. Even on higher difficulties, the higher HP targets come in smallish groups, like a third the number of bot Devastators that spawn. I feel we just have to fathom them as very "elite".
